![]() Today marks the first day of spring and the signs are all around Madison County. From the melting piles of snow to the odd pockets of green starting to appear. Nothing says spring in Central New York State like Maple Syrup. For hundreds of years, farmers, and the Native Americans who lived here before them, have been tapping maple trees to collect the sap that runs clear in the spring time. They then boil that sap down to create the sweet yummy goodness that we put on our pancakes year round. There is nothing like the taste of sweet pure Maple Syrup. Spring is also the time of year where you can tour farms as they boil down the sap and make wonderful products from maple candy to maple butter. Open for tours this weekend is Critz Farm in Cazenovia. Enjoy a pancake meal and tour the sugar bush on a wagon ride. It is a perfect family day that will cost you very little. Maple Season in Full Swing 03/21/2008
![]() Warm days and cold nights mean the sap is running through the maple trees in the local sugar bushes. Maple Syrup season is in full swing across Madison County with hundreds of gallons of sweet syrup already boiled and bottled. This weekend you can visit Critz Farms in Cazenovia and enjoy a warm pancake breakfast with 100% natural syrup boiled right on site. Then tour the sugar house to learn how maple syrup is made. It will be a fun trip for the entire family. |
